The T2 tanker, or T2, was a class of oil tanker constructed and produced in large numbers in the United States during World War II. Only the T3 tankers were larger "navy oilers" of the period. Some 533 T2s were built between 1940 and the end of 1945. They were used to transport fuel oil, diesel fuel, gasoline and sometimes black oil-crude oil. Post war many T2s remained in use; like other hastily built World War II ships pressed into peacetime service, there were safety concerns. As was found during the war, the United States Coast Guard Marine Board of Investigation in 1952 stated that in cold weather the ships were prone to metal fatigue cracking, so were "belted" with steel straps. This occurred after two T2s, {{SS|Pendleton||2}} and {{SS|Fort Mercer||2}}, split in two off Cape Cod within hours of each other. Pendleton{{'}}s sinking is memorialized in the 2016 film The Finest Hours.{{Cite web|url=http://www.historyvshollywood.com/reelfaces/finest-hours|title = The Finest Hours vs. True Story of Bernie Webber, Pendleton Rescue}} Engineering inquiries into the problem suggested the cause was poor welding techniques. It was found the steel (that had been successfully used in riveted ship design) was not well suited for the new wartime welding construction. =T2 design=

The T2 design was formalized by the United States Maritime Commission as its medium-sized "National Defense tanker", a ship built for merchant service which could be militarized as a fleet auxiliary in time of war. MarCom subsidized the excess cost of naval features beyond normal commercial standards. The T2 was based on two ships built in 1938–1939 by Bethlehem Steel for Socony-Vacuum Oil Company, Mobilfuel and Mobilube, differing from the Mobil ships principally in the installation of more powerful engines for higher speed. Standard T2s were {{convert|501|ft|6|in|m|1|abbr=on}} in total length, with a beam of {{convert|68|ft|m|1|abbr=on}}. Rated at 9,900 tons gross (GRT), with {{DWT|15,850|long|disp=long}}, standard T2s displaced about 21,100 tons. Steam turbines driving a single propeller at {{convert|12000|hp|lk=on}} delivered a top speed of {{convert|16|kn|lk=in}}. Six were built for commerce by Bethlehem-Sparrows Point Shipyard in Maryland, only to be taken over by the United States Navy following the Attack on Pearl Harbor as the {{sclass|Kennebec|oiler|1}}.

=T2-A design=

Keystone Tankships company ordered five tankers in 1940 from Sun Shipbuilding & Drydock of Chester, Pennsylvania, based on the T2 but longer and with increased capacity; Marcom would designate this design T2-A. Bigger but faster, they were {{convert|526|ft|m|1|abbr=on}} in total length, displaced about 22,445 tons, and were rated at 10,600 tons gross with {{DWT|16,300}} — yet they attained a top speed approaching {{convert|16+1/2|kn}}. All five were requisitioned by the Navy during the war and converted to fleet oilers as the Mattaponi class.

=T2-SE-A1=

By far the most common variety of the T2-type tanker was the T2-SE-A1, another commercial design already being built in 1940 by the Sun Shipbuilding Company for Standard Oil Company of New Jersey. They were {{convert|523|ft|m|1|abbr=on}} long, {{convert|68|ft|m|1|abbr=on}} abeam, with {{GRT|10,448|disp=long}} and {{DWT|16,613}}. Their (steam) turbo-electric transmission system delivered {{convert|6,000|shp|lk=in}}, with maximum thrust of {{convert|7240|hp}}, which produced a top-rated speed of about {{convert|15|kn}} with a cruising range of up to {{convert|12600|mi|km}}. After Pearl Harbor, the United States Maritime Commission ordered this model built en masse to supply U.S. warships already in accelerated production, and provide for the fuel needs of US forces in Europe and the Pacific, as well as to replace the tanker tonnage being lost at an alarming rate to German U-boats. 481 were built in extremely short production times by the Alabama Drydock and Shipbuilding Company of Mobile, Alabama, the Kaiser Company at their Swan Island Yard at Portland, Oregon, the Marinship Corp. of Sausalito, California, and the Sun Shipbuilding and Drydock Company of Chester, Pennsylvania. During that period, average production time from laying of the keel to "fitting out" was 70 days. =T2-SE-A2 and -A3=

The T2-SE-A2 variation, built only by Marinship of Sausalito, was nearly identical to the T2-SE-A1 version, except with {{convert|10000|hp|abbr=on}} rather than 7,240. The A3 variation was essentially an A2 built as a naval oiler from the start, rather than converted later as many A2s were. Two of the A2 ships would be converted to the Pasig-class of distilling ships.

=T3-S-A1=

Despite the confusing T3 designation, the T3-S-A1s built by Bethlehem Sparrows Point for Standard Oil of New Jersey were identical to the original T2s except for having less powerful engines of {{convert|7700|hp|abbr=on}}. Twenty-five of this design were ordered by the Maritime Commission, of which five became Navy oilers as the {{sclass|Chiwawa|oiler|4}}.

Notable deployments

In 1966, the US Army reactivated 11 T2 tankers and converted them into floating electrical power generation plants and deployed them to Vietnam. The ships' propulsion systems' electrical turbines were used to generate electricity for on-shore use, drawing on fuel from the ships' 150,000-barrel holds.   • {{SS|Schenectady||2}} broke in two in 1943. At 11 pm on 16 January 1943, a few days after completing her sea trials, the 501-foot-long T2 tanker Schenectady broke in two amidships while lying at the outfitting dock in the constructors yard in Portland, Oregon. The temperature of the harbor water was about {{convert|39|F}} and water conditions were still. The air temperature was approximately {{convert|26|F}} and winds were light. The hull failure was sudden and accompanied by a report that was heard a mile away. Schenectady, built by a Kaiser Shipyard, was the first catastrophic T2 hull failure, made all the more impressive by the still conditions under which it occurred. The failure of Schenectady initiated on the deck between two bulkheads and ran down to the keel (see photo). A defective weld was present in a region of stress concentration arising at a design detail point.   • SS Caddo (1942) sank on 23 November 1942 after being hit by a torpedo from the U-boat {{GS|U-518||2}} in the North Atlantic while en route to Iceland. She had 8 survivors of the 59 men aboard.   • SS Esso Gettysburg sank on 10 June 1943 after being hit by a torpedo from {{GS|U-66|1940|2}} while {{convert|90|mi}} off the Georgia coast. She was bound for Philadelphia with crude oil.   • SS Salem Maritime exploded on 17 January 1956 while taking on a load of fuel in Lake Charles, Louisiana. 18 crew members on board were killed, including the oncoming and the retiring Master; as well as 3 personnel ashore when the No. 8 port fuel tank exploded in flames.   • SS Midway Hills sank 2 October 1961 after she broke in two from an engine room explosion. She sank 110 miles east from Jacksonville, Florida, on a trip from Houston to Perth Amboy, New Jersey.

  • {{SS|Marine Sulphur Queen}} and its crew of 39 disappeared near the southern coast of Florida after 4 February 1963.
  • SS Bunker Hill sank 6 March 1964 after an explosion, she broke in two near Anacortes, Washington on a trip from Tacoma, Washington to Anacortes.
  • SS White Bird Canyon sank on 17 December 1964 with loss of all the crew in bad weather off Ulak Island, Aleutians on trip from Vancouver to Yokohama.
  • SS Rainier (T2-SE-A1) built by Swan Island. After World War II was sold to private company in 1948. Was converted to bulk cargo ship on 1962, was wrecked and sank on 22 December 1965 off Faja Grande Lighthouse, Flores, Azores as SS Papadiamandis.
  • SS Fort Schuyler (T2-SE-A1) fire started in engine room, then was damaged by explosions and sank on 24 October 1966 off the coast of Morgan City, Louisiana.{{Cite web|url=http://www.aukevisser.nl/t2tanker/id738.htm|title=Fort Schuyler|website=www.aukevisser.nl}}
  • SS Ninety-Six sank on 3 March 1971 after starting to leak in storm in the Indian Ocean, on trip from Bunbury, Western Australia, to Savannah.
  • SS Texaco Oklahoma sank on March 27, 1971 after breaking up off Cape Hatteras, North Carolina. (US Coast Guard incident report July 26, 1972)
  • {{SS|V. A. Fogg}}, a T2 tanker, lost 1 February 1972 mistakenly believed to have been lost in the Bermuda Triangle
  • SS Belridge Hills Sank 24 December 1972 in gale storm 800 miles south of Kodiak on trip from Vancouver to Yokohama.
  • {{SS|Marine Floridian}}, a T2 Tanker that in 1977 collided with a drawbridge in Virginia in a spectacular and costly accident.
  • {{SS|Marine Electric}}, a T2 tanker that sank in a 1983 storm, the investigation of which led to major reforms in ship inspections and safety standards.
